Description Board Brain is an innovative AI-powered chess training companion that transforms raw PGN game data into actionable insights. It serves as a personalized coach, meticulously analyzing uploaded chess games to pinpoint a player's strengths, weaknesses, and specific areas for improvement across all phases of the game—opening, middlegame, and endgame. This tool is designed for chess players of all levels seeking a data-driven approach to elevate their skills and understand their playing style more deeply. What It Does The tool's core functionality involves processing standard PGN (Portable Game Notation) files uploaded by the user. Its AI engine then conducts a deep analysis of each move, identifying critical moments, blunders, inaccuracies, and missed opportunities. It subsequently generates a comprehensive report that breaks down performance by game phase, offering tailored feedback and actionable recommendations to help players refine their strategy and execution.
